Storm drain drainage services involve inspecting, cleaning, repairing, and installing systems designed to manage excess water runoff from rain or melting snow. These systems typically include underground pipes, catch basins, and grates that direct water away from the property’s foundation and other critical areas. Proper storm drainage helps prevent water accumulation on driveways, sidewalks, and lawns, reducing the risk of flooding and water damage. Local service providers can assess existing drainage setups and recommend solutions to ensure efficient water flow, especially during heavy storms.
Many common problems can indicate a need for storm drain services. Property owners might notice standing water in yards or driveways after storms, or see debris clogging drainage inlets. Overflowing or blocked drains can lead to water seeping into basements or crawl spaces, causing structural issues and mold growth. Additionally, erosion around drainage areas or persistent puddles can signal that the current drainage system is inadequate or in disrepair. The overview below groups typical Storm Drainage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Greenfield, IN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or storm drain repairs in Greenfield often range from $250-$600. Many routine fixes, such as clearing clogs or patching small sections, fall within this band.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this range, which is usually for more involved minor repairs.
Standard Maintenance - For regular cleaning and inspection services, local contractors generally charge between $300 and $800. These services are common for maintaining effective drainage systems and tend to cluster in the middle of this range. Larger or more complex maintenance jobs can push costs higher.
Full Drainage System Replacement - Replacing an entire storm drainage system can typically cost from $3,000 to $8,000 or more, depending on property size and system complexity. Many projects fall into the $4,000-$6,000 range, with larger, more extensive replacements reaching above $8,000 in some cases.
Large-Scale or Complex Projects - Major drainage system overhauls or extensive stormwater management solutions can exceed $10,000, especially for commercial properties or large residential developments. These projects are less common and usually involve detailed planning and specialized work by local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
